Location: Cheltenham/Gloucester - on site 5 days per week.

Security clearance requirements: Candidates must be eligible for or currently hold SC or DV. Candidates must be sole UK national/British citizen and resided in the UK for 10 years and over.

At DXC, one of our platinum accounts has openings for PaaS System Administrators for varying skill levels. The successful candidate will work within a small team which will require a good level of knowledge on DevOps engineering methodologies and that is comfortable working within a cloud development environment. The role involves developing and supporting an existing OpenShift on OpenStack PaaS solution with an attitude towards delivering zero‑ops which will require strong automation skills. The ideal candidate would be innovative and analytical with a good eye for detail. Your role will include implementing standards, policies, and procedures for continual service improvement.

Role Responsibilities

  • Provide first and second level technical support on incidents and problems
  • Monitor overall system performance and ensure smooth system functionality
  • Create, maintain, and utilise documentation
  • Assist building compliance with our processes and policies
  • Able to work autonomously or within high functioning team environment

What You Will Bring To The Team

  • Excellent organisation and time management skills
  • Working to ITIL best practices
  • Desire to improve processes, looking for the root cause of a problem
  • Willingness to both share your knowledge and learn from others
  • A proactive approach towards looking for risks and problems
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• An ability to adapt quickly and work in an agile fashion

Desirable Skills and Technologies

  • At least two years of hands‑on production experience on Linux, OpenShift
  • Good knowledge on Linux, Kubernetes and OpenShift Role based access control in relation to OpenShift roles and SCC's
